What Defines 24k Gold and Why It Commands Premium Prices

24k gold is the 99.9% pure benchmark for all global gold spot pricing. It represents the highest standard in the precious metals market. Unlike 10k, 14k, or 18k gold, which are mixed with alloy metals like copper, silver, or zinc to increase durability, 24k gold contains virtually no additives. This extreme purity makes it the most valuable form of the metal you can own. When you decide to sell 24k gold, you're trading an asset that is recognized and valued instantly by professionals around the world.

The value of your items depends entirely on this high gold content. Because there are no base metals to strip away during the refining process, 24k gold often commands a higher percentage of the spot price than lower-karat jewelry. Understanding 24k gold purity is essential for any seller. It ensures you know exactly what you have before you walk into a shop. Common forms of this high-purity metal include investment-grade bullion bars, sovereign coins like the Canadian Maple Leaf, and specific types of heirloom jewelry.

24k Bullion vs. 24k Jewelry: Payout Differences

Bullion bars and sovereign coins are usually the easiest items to verify. They are manufactured to strict weight and purity standards, often arriving with assay cards or certificates of authenticity. These items trade at tighter spreads because their value is tied directly to their weight in gold. You don't have to worry about stones or intricate designs affecting the calculation.

24k jewelry is a different story. It's very common in Asian and Middle Eastern markets, where gold is often viewed as a portable form of savings. This jewelry is distinct because of its deep, rich yellow color and its noticeable softness. Because it's so pure, it can bend or scratch easily. You should handle these pieces with care. While a '999' or '24k' stamp is a strong indicator of value, it's just the starting point for a professional evaluation. A expert buyer will still perform a non-destructive test to confirm the purity matches the hallmark.

The Danger of Acid Testing High-Purity Gold

Acid testing is a legacy method that often fails when evaluating 24k assets. It requires a buyer to rub your gold against a touchstone to leave a streak of metal. They then apply nitric acid to see if the streak dissolves. This process is inherently destructive. For rare 24k coins or intricate jewelry, this can devalue the piece immediately. 24k gold can also "mask" as lower purity in basic tests if the acid is old or the stone is contaminated. Verifying Weights with Certified Digital Scales

Accuracy doesn't stop at purity. Your payout depends on weight measured to the milligram. In Texas, all scales used for precious metals trade must be registered and inspected. We use state-certified digital scales calibrated for extreme precision. You should always be able to see the scale readout clearly during your consultation. If a buyer hides their scale or refuses to show you the weight, find a different professional.

It helps to understand the units of measurement before you arrive. Most payouts are calculated in troy ounces, which are heavier than the standard ounces used for groceries. A troy ounce is approximately 31.1 grams. We ensure you understand these conversions so you know exactly how your offer is calculated. Identifying Purity Marks on Your Assets

Most 24k items feature specific hallmarks that indicate their high purity. Look for stamps like "999," "999.9," or "Au 24k" on the surface of your bars and jewelry. Some high-end jewelry pieces may also use the term "Champlevé" or specific maker's marks. For coins, the Canadian Maple Leaf and the American Buffalo are the most common 24k standards. While some special editions of the Gold Eagle are 24k, most are 22k, so check the fine print on the coin itself. If your gold has no visible markings, don't worry. Our XRF technology identifies the purity of unmarked gold instantly.

Why is my 24k gold jewelry stamped '999'?

The '999' stamp is a millesimal fineness hallmark that represents 999 parts per 1,000, or 99.9% purity. This is the international standard for 24k gold. It's a common marking found on high-purity jewelry from Asian and Middle Eastern markets, as well as on investment-grade bullion bars produced by major refineries.

What is the difference between 24k and 22k gold payouts?

The difference is based on the volume of pure gold in the item. 24k gold is 99.9% pure, while 22k gold is approximately 91.6% pure. Because 24k items contain more fine gold per gram, they receive a higher payout. We test every item individually to ensure you're paid accurately for the specific purity of your assets.
